Patent · US Active

System and method for automated run-tme scaling of cloud-based data store

US10346431B1 · kind B1 · utility

27Cited by
64References
15Claims
0Family size

Assignee

Inventors

Key dates

Filing dateApr 16, 2015
Grant dateJul 9, 2019
Priority date
Expiry dateJul 29, 2036

Classification

  • Technology area (CPC H)Electricity
  • CPC primaryH04L67/535
  • WIPO fieldComputer technology
  • WIPO sectorElectrical engineering

Abstract

A computer-implemented method includes providing a user interface (UI) that allows a user to select an existing database having cloud storage volumes that contain historical data of one or more customers. A first command input on the UI replicates the existing database is to create one or more new databases. Each of the new databases has new cloud storage volumes created by taking a snapshot of a corresponding one of the volumes of the existing database. Each new database contains the historical data of the existing database such that a new set of databases results. A mapping algorithm is executed in a cloud-computing instance that maps the historical data of each of the one or more customers to produce a shard map. The mapping algorithm includes a round-robin partitioning of the historical data striped by date in a circular order across the new set of databases.

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.